Kent State transfer defensive lineman CJ West is trending in IU football – The Daily Hoosier

Kent State interior defensive lineman CJ West is trending toward Indiana. 247Sports national reporter Matt Zenitz predicts IU will land a coveted portal prospect.

Mr. West visited Indiana last month.

At 6-foot-2 and 315 pounds, West is considered one of the best defensive linemen in the portal. 247Sports ranks him as the top uncommitted defensive lineman and 10th uncommitted player in the transfer portal.

LSU, Wisconsin, Rutgers and Michigan are also heavily involved along with several other Power Four schools. He also recently visited Wisconsin and Michigan.

West earned third-team All-MAC honors on the defensive line, leading the team with seven tackles and tying for the team-high with two sacks. He improved his performance in conference play, with four of his tackles for loss coming against conference opponents.

The Chicago native recorded 40 total tackles, ranking second on the Flashes’ defensive line.

Over four seasons at Kent State, West recorded 110 tackles, 19.5 tackles for loss and seven sacks in 39 games.

West has one year of eligibility remaining and a redshirt season if needed.
